Technical Architecture Schulungen

Testi...Client Testimonials

Technical Architecture and Patterns

I found the course structure to be very well thought out. While some of my colleagues failed to see Kristian's intentions I feel that the way he presented the material and managed to connect basic concepts with a much broader set of complex issues was spot on.

Alexander Pavlovsky - Unilogic Information Technology Ltd

Technical Architecture and Patterns

I liked the fact that his questions where creating subjects on matters that required discussion with colleagues on real life situations

Christakis Costa - Unilogic Information Technology Ltd

Technical Architecture Schulungsübersicht

Code Name Dauer Übersicht
technicalarc Technical Architecture and Patterns 21 hours With the emergence of very complex distributed systems, complexity of a single system moved to the complexity of the architecture of the group of systems. This course covers the relationship of Software Architecture with Technical Enterprise Architecture. These two areas are interrelated in a way which currently is not well described. For example, splitting complex monolithic system into two systems communicating via web services will trigger substantial changes to both the new systems, and the architecture between them. This course will cover trade-offs, currently common patterns and solutions for managing complex systems and communication within and between them. Overview System and Component Cohesion System/component Dependencies Software Architecture Technical Architecture Enterprise Architecture SOA and Micro services architecture Relationships between above concepts Logic redudancy vs dependency Data reduancy  vs dependency Software Architecture Fundamentals clarification of terms: architecture, design, modeling orthogonality conways Law Common Architectures modular decomposition hierarchical architecture centralised (Mediator Pattern) event-based architecture interrupt-based OSI client/server layer model Principles of OO Design DRY, SRP encapsulation program against an interface Liskovs principle Law of Demeter Design Patterns what are Design Patterns Creational Patterns Structural Patterns Behavioural Patterns Model-Controller-View (MCV) Design Tools Domain specific language Lexical Analysis CRC cards scenarios Use Case descriptions UML Graphical Representations Class Diagram Sequence Diagram aggregation diagram UML tools Non-UML Graphical Representations ER-modeling State Machine data flow architectural model Design and Maintenance Lehmanns Laws Architectural Antipatterns Refactoring Strategies SOA and Integration Patterns Integration technologies and methods Synchronous/Asynchronous More details direct communication patterns Direct and brokered communication Message Queuing ESB Deployment Patterns Code Deployment Immutable deployment Availability, Scaleability, High Performance, Fault tolerance patterns Data and messages replication and clustering (CAP theorem)  

Other regions

Technical Architecture Schulung, Technical Architecture boot camp, Technical Architecture Abendkurse, Technical Architecture Wochenendkurse , Technical Architecture Seminare, Technical Architecture Training, Technical Architecture Lehrer , Technical Architecture Seminar,Technical Architecture Kurs, Technical Architecture Privatkurs

Spezialangebote

Course Ort Schulungsdatum Kurspreis (Fernkurs / Schulungsraum)
Semantic Web Überblick Zürich Mi, 2017-11-29 09:30 972EUR / 1322EUR
Tomcat Bern Mo, 2018-02-05 09:30 2475EUR / 3125EUR
Drools Rules Administration Bern Mi, 2018-02-28 09:30 2961EUR / 3611EUR
Ubuntu Server Überblick Bern Di, 2018-03-27 09:30 891EUR / 1241EUR

Course Discounts Newsletter

We respect the privacy of your email address. We will not pass on or sell your address to others.
You can always change your preferences or unsubscribe completely.

EINIGE UNSERER KUNDEN